Y'All Come: The Essential Jim & Jesse is a 20-track collection that culls highlights from the duo's decade at Epic Records in the '60s, featuring such hits and favorites as "Better Times A-Coming," "Ballad of Thunder Road," "Yonder Comes a Freight Train," "She Left Me Standing on the Mountain," "Stay a Little Longer," "Memphis Tennessee" and "Truck Drivin' Man." This isn't the set for traditional bluegrass fans, although there is plenty of that. Instead, the set is divided between bluegrass and the duo's brief flirtation with straight-ahead country, giving a good picture of their time at Epic. Either way, it's a fine set, showcasing some of the best music Jim & Jesse ever recorded, and it's one of the best anthologies of their Epic years yet assembled.
